Understanding the Impact of Tire Depth and Tread Wear on Performance

Tire depth and tread wear are crucial factors that significantly impact the performance of all-terrain tires. Like the ebbing tide of a lonely sea, tire depth and tread wear slowly devour the tire’s ability to grip and navigate various terrain conditions.

Impact of Tire Depth on All-Terrain Tire Performance

Tire depth refers to the thickness of the tire’s tread, which is measured in millimeters.

  • A tire with a deeper tread can maintain better traction on various terrain, such as mud, snow, and rocks.
  • Deeper tread also provides better self-cleaning capabilities, allowing the tire to shed water, mud, and debris more efficiently.
  • However, deeper tires can be heavier, which may affect the truck’s fuel efficiency and handling.
  • Tires with too much tread depth may even increase the risk of hydroplaning on wet surfaces.

The optimal tire depth varies depending on the terrain and driving style. For example, off-road enthusiasts may prefer tires with a deeper tread for better traction on rough terrain, while daily drivers may prefer a shallower tread for improved fuel efficiency and handling on paved roads.

Impact of Tread Wear on All-Terrain Tire Performance

Tread wear refers to the loss of tire tread due to friction, heat, and other external factors.

  • A worn-out tire loses its traction and grip on various terrain, leading to reduced stopping power and increased risk of accidents.
  • Tires with worn-out tread also exhibit reduced self-cleaning capabilities, allowing water, mud, and debris to accumulate on the surface.
  • Worn-out tires may also increase the risk of hydroplaning on wet surfaces.

Evaluating the Durability of All-Terrain Tires in Extreme Weather Conditions

In the unforgiving expanse of the wilderness, all-terrain tires are put to the ultimate test. Their ability to withstand the harshest weather conditions, from scorching heat to freezing snow, determines the vehicle’s overall performance and longevity. This assessment is crucial for any truck owner venturing into the unknown.

When subjected to extreme weather conditions, all-terrain tires undergo significant stress. Temperature fluctuations can cause the tire’s compound to degrade, compromising its traction and durability. Chemical resistance also plays a vital role in maintaining the tire’s integrity, as exposure to harsh substances like road salt and fuels can lead to catastrophic failures. Therefore, when evaluating the durability of all-terrain tires, one must consider these crucial factors:

Temperature Resistance

The tire’s ability to maintain its structure and integrity despite temperature fluctuations is critical. In extreme heat, the tire’s rubber compound can become brittle, reducing its elasticity and increasing the risk of blowouts. Conversely, in freezing temperatures, the tire’s flexibility can be compromised, making it more susceptible to damage. Certain tire features, such as silica-reinforced compounds and dynamic tread blocks, can enhance temperature resistance, ensuring a stable and reliable performance.

Chemical Resistance

Prolonged exposure to harsh chemicals, like road salt and fuels, can wreak havoc on an all-terrain tire’s integrity. Chemical-resistant materials, such as polyester and nylon, can help mitigate the effects of these substances, extending the tire’s lifespan. Furthermore, the tire’s tread design and compound can also be engineered to provide enhanced chemical resistance.

FAQ Corner

What is the difference between all-terrain and off-road tires?

All-terrain tires are designed to provide a balance of on-road comfort and off-road capability, while off-road tires are specifically designed for extreme off-road driving and may compromise on-road performance.

How do I determine the right tire size for my truck?

Check your truck’s owner’s manual or the manufacturer’s website to find the recommended tire size and load capacity. You can also consult with a tire professional or use a tire size chart to determine the correct tire size.

What is the importance of load carrying capacity in all-terrain tires?

A higher load carrying capacity means that the tire is designed to handle heavier loads and more extreme conditions, which can improve the truck’s overall performance and durability.
